The educational and cultural Chautauqua Nexus series will continue its semester roster with several scheduled discussions.
Leslie Pace will lead a Nexus entitled βCommunication Studies: Where We Came From, What We Do, and Where We Might Goβ Thursday, March 8.
βThe Shakers, Utopia? Not Quite!β will be presented by Lee Estes Monday, March 12.
John Knesel will speak about βOPJC/NC/NJC-History of ΠίΠίΚΣΖ΅β Thursday, March 15.
All Chautauqua Nexus events are scheduled at 7:15 p.m. in room 134 of the Airway Science Building (at the corner of Northeast Avenue & Filhiol Street).
Nexus presentations are free, informal and open to the public. Everyone is invited to attend. ΠίΠίΚΣΖ΅ FRYS students are encouraged to attend and sign in.
βThe Nexus is an opportunity for intellectual and cultural exchange,β said Joe McGahan, ΠίΠίΚΣΖ΅ psychology professor and Chautauqua Nexus organizer.
